RWC WA is pleased to present 3/11 Vale Street, Malaga for sale.The 97sqm strata warehouse features a unique fit-out, previously used for juicing, making it highly desirable for businesses in the cold storage and food preparation industries.Property area estimates:- Front office/reception area: 22sqm*- Incidental kitchen area: 30sqm*- Cool room: 26sqm*- Warehouse: 10sqm*- Mezzanine/office: 57sqm* (including 13sqm* office)Property features:- Front shop/office with near-new split system A/C, kitchen with ample bench and cupboard space and stair access to mezzanine- Commercial kitchen area with stainless steel benches and wall panelling, ample power outlets (including 3-phase), and split system A/C- Spacious cool room with a 5.1m ceiling height and racking- Warehouse area accessible via roller door (3.7m H x 3m W) with 3-phase power outlet- Single toilet and shower accessible from front shop/office area- Mezzanine area ideal for storage plus a single airconditioned office- 10kW solar system- Water filter system to a single tap in the kitchen- Ample common parking Property chattels:- Washtec dishwasher XP passthrough- Stainless steel benches (all included)- 10kW solar panel system (installed in 2018)- Cool room and warehouse racking- Manual pallet jack- Optional: desk, desk chair (upstairs office), and washing machineLocation:Situated in a gated complex of 17 strata units, the property is located on the northern boundary of Malaga and offers excellent connectivity in all directionsOutgoings:- Council rates: $2,170.02- Strata levies: $2,120.20- Water rates: $1,560.82 The commercial kitchen area was classified as 'incidental' to the warehouse/office spaces by the City of Swan in 2015.
